What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the No Experience Radiology position, and why are they important?

To succeed in a no experience radiology position, such as an entry-level radiology assistant or trainee, you generally need a high school diploma or equivalent, along with basic computer literacy and a willingness to learn. Familiarity with hospital information systems, scheduling software, and exposure to radiology safety protocols can be beneficial, while some positions may require basic life support (BLS) certification. Strong organizational skills, attention to detail, teamwork, and clear communication help candidates stand out. These abilities are crucial for ensuring accurate patient preparation, supporting technologists effectively, and maintaining safety standards in a busy healthcare environment.

What types of tasks and responsibilities can I expect in a no experience radiology role?

In a no experience radiology role, you can expect to support radiology technologists and staff through tasks such as preparing patients for imaging procedures, handling scheduling, maintaining clean exam rooms, and transporting patients as needed. You may also assist with documenting patient information, ensuring proper use of protective equipment, and helping with basic equipment setup. These responsibilities provide hands-on exposure to the radiology department and are designed to help you learn on the job while contributing to patient care. As you gain experience, you may have opportunities to take on more advanced duties or pursue formal training and certification in radiologic technology.

Missouri Baptist Medical Center, an acute care hospital in St. Louis County, offers a full continuum of medical and surgical services, including heart care, cancer, women and infants, breast health, gastrointestinal, orthopedic, stroke, therapy, wound and pain management services. The hospital has a 24-hour adult emergency department and cares for pediatric patients at a separate emergency department in collaboration with St. Louis Children's Hospital.

Missouri Baptist is the first and only hospital in St. Louis County to be named a Magnet hospital by the American Nurses Credentialing Center (ANCC). The prestigious designation is the highest credential a health care organization can receive for nursing excellence and quality patient care. This recognition has been accomplished by less than nine percent of hospitals nationwide. Additionally, U.S. News & World Report ranked the hospital #2 in the St. Louis metro area.

The Radiology Technologist performs general imaging radiographic procedures to adult and/or pediatric patients for the purpose of diagnosis and/or treatment of anatomic and physiologic disorders.

Completes registration and prepares patients for procedures. Informs patient on instructions and what the procedure entails with a high level of customer service and professionalism. Performs radiographic imaging examinations.
